“There are so many pets that we have been able to rescue, heal and find homes or foster homes for this year, each with individual stories, but one story that really makes us proud is that of Queen. Queen came to us after suffering from a gunshot wound that shattered her spine. She was unable to walk and was in incredible pain.

“Thanks to our donors, we were able to spare no expense for her treatment, prescribing her numerous pain medications, performing specialty surgery and outfitting her with a wheelchair to get her moving again before placing her in a loving foster home. Queen is now thriving in her foster home – she enjoys cruising around with her wheelchair, playing with other dogs and cats and snuggling with her foster mom.
